How much do logistic operations man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 2, 2026, the average yearly pay for logistic operations manager in Indiana is $64,748.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$50,400.00 and $76,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a logistic operations manager do?

A Logistic Operations Manager oversees the daily operations related to the movement and storage of goods within a company. Their responsibilities include coordinating transportation, managing inventory, ensuring efficient supply chain processes, and supervising logistics staff. They also work to optimize costs, maintain compliance with regulations, and ensure timely delivery of products to customers or retailers. By streamlining logistics processes, they help businesses operate more efficiently and meet customer demands effectively.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a logistic operations manager?

To thrive as a Logistic Operations Manager, you need expertise in supply chain management, inventory control, and logistics planning, typically supported by a degree in logistics, business, or related fields. Proficiency with logistics software (such as SAP or Oracle), warehouse management systems, and often certifications like APICS or Lean Six Sigma are highly valued.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and communication skills help you effectively manage teams and coordinate with vendors and clients. These competencies are crucial for ensuring efficient operations, timely deliveries, and cost-effective logistics solutions.

What are some common challenges faced by logistic operations managers when coordinating cross-functional teams?

Logistic Operations Managers often coordinate with procurement, warehouse, transportation, and customer service teams, which can lead to challenges in communication and alignment of priorities. Balancing the needs of each department while ensuring smooth, timely deliveries requires strong organizational and negotiation skills. Additionally, adapting quickly to unexpected disruptions—such as supply shortages or shipping delays—demands effective problem-solving and the ability to motivate teams under pressure. Building strong relationships and maintaining transparent communication are key to overcoming these challenges.

What is the difference between Logistic Operations Manager vs Supply Chain Coordinator?

AspectLogistic Operations ManagerSupply Chain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in logistics, supply chain management, or related field; certifications like CSCP or CLTD are commonUsually holds a bachelor's degree in logistics, business, or supply chain; certifications are less common but beneficial
Work EnvironmentManages logistics teams, oversees transportation, warehousing, and distribution operationsSupports supply chain activities, coordinates between suppliers, warehouses, and transportation providers
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in manufacturing, retail, and distribution companies to optimize logistics processesFound in similar industries, focusing on coordinating supply chain activities and data management

The Logistic Operations Manager focuses on overseeing and optimizing logistics and transportation operations, while the Supply Chain Coordinator handles coordination and communication across the supply chain. Both roles require related skills and certifications but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Job description

Backed by an over 130-year history, Ecovyst has evolved into a platform of leading sulfur solutions united by a shared commitment to reliability, innovation, and performance. We have carefully cultivated our reputation as a premier provider of virgin sulfuric acid, sulfuric acid regeneration services, and sulfuric acid derivatives. We provide specialty grade high-purity virgin sulfuric acid for a number of diverse and growing end uses. Among them are mining, particularly copper for electronics applications, production of electric vehicles and the ongoing expansion of data centers across the globe, and industrial applications including our customers’ production of nylon precursors, production of lead acid batteries for all types of vehicles, industrial and municipal water treatment, and refining and petrochemical processes.

  • Ecoservices provides sulfuric acid regeneration, produces virgin sulfuric acid, and offers chemical waste handling and treatment services
  • Calabrian produces high-value sulfur dioxide and derivative solutions, enabling us to serve a broader set of essential industries
  • Chem32 sulfides and activates catalysts for refining and renewable fuel processes

Position Overview

The Operations Manager is responsible for planning, organizing, establishing guidelines and controls, and directing all activities across production operations and the logistics/shipping function.

 

What you will be doing:

  • Drive manufacturing excellence - own OEE program (Gross/Availability/Performance/Net); lead and maintain a tiered meeting cascade to ensure KPI visibility and accountability at all levels (daily, weekly, monthly)
  • Champion safety culture and LOTO program compliance - ensure all personnel are trained on life­ critical rules and LOTO procedures; maintain a strong safety focus across all operations; conduct and oversee safety observations; drive accountability for safety performance across the team.
  • Develop and maintain a rolling 3-5 year capital expenditure plan; build a strong working relationship with the Ecovyst corporate capex team on project prioritization and justification; submit and defend annual capital budget requests.
  • Lead debottlenecking initiatives and value stream mapping (VSM) exercises - identify process and operational constraints; facilitate cross-functional VSM sessions to map flow and eliminate waste; develop and execute improvement plans to optimize throughput and minimize non-value-added activities.
  • Maintain full compliance with all Enablon action items across the area of responsibility - ensure no overdue actions; conduct periodic aging reviews of open items with direct reports; report compliance status to Site Director.
  • Own MOC (Management of Change) implementation and tracking for the operations area.
  • Develop and coach direct reports 
  • Oversee logistics operations - manage Logistics Supervisor and loading team to ensure safe, efficient, and accurate product loading, tank inventory management, and outbound shipping execution.
  • Manage tank inventory and raw material inventory 
  • Manage and minimize demurrage costs
  • Oversee truck loading operations and safety 
  • Participate on the Hammond Management Team and Ecovyst production and operations network teams.
  • Lead Hammond continuous improvement teams across production and logistics.
  • Lead turnaround shutdown, LOTO execution, unit inspection, and startup activities.
  • Own and periodically review unit operating limits; ensure any changes follow the MOC process.
  • Actively support and enforce the plant's HS&E standards and Ecovyst 20 Principles for Managing Behavioral and Operational Safety.
  • Provide miscellaneous leadership including rotating duty superintendent responsibilities and Supervisor Safety Meetings as required.
  • Support Management Team initiatives and help drive organizational change.


Required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ree (B.S.) in Chemical or Mechanical Engineering from a four-year college or university
  • Min 5-10 years of operations or production management experience in a chemical manufacturing environment, or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• PSM experience required -OSHA 1910.119 including LOTO, PSSR, MOC, incident investigation, and PHA action item management.
  • USW (or equivalent) union environment experience required - demonstrated ability to lead and manage a unionized workforce across multiple functions.
  • Demonstrated experience managing production and logistics KPls: OEE, VMC cost per ton, demurrage, tank inventory, and tiered meeting/dashboard management.
  • Capital budgeting and 3-5 year capex planning experience; strong working relationship with corporate capital teams.
  • Proficient in SAP, Enablon, OSlsoft Pl Vision, Microsoft Excel, and PowerPoint.
  • Logistics and supply chain coordination experience - tank farm operations, carrier management, demurrage tracking preferred.
  • Strong leadership, coaching, and subordinate development skills; experience managing across multiple operational functions.
  • Handling changing priorities in a fast-paced chemical manufacturing environment.
  • Equipment inspections including confined space entries.
  • 40-hour HAZWOPER certification
